Entry Into Material Agreement and Settlement

 

As previously disclosed, on April 28, 2022, Evaxion Biotech A/S (the “Company”) received formal notice that on April 21, 2022, Statens Serum Institut, or SSI had initiated a legal proceeding against the Company in The Danish Maritime and Commercial High Court (Sø og Handelsretten), claiming sole ownership of a patent application (PCT/EP2020/050058 and subsequently national filings, EP3906045), the Company had filed related to a method for treating malignant neoplasm by administering a composition comprising a high dose of neopeptides, a solvent and an liposomal adjuvant, e.g. CAF.09b, for which the Company has a license agreement.

 

As of June 27, 2024, the Company entered into a Patent Co-Ownership Agreement with SSI (the “Co-Ownership Agreement”), pursuant to which it has been agreed that the Company and SSI shall have co-ownership of certain patents related to the legal proceeding before The Danish Maritime and Commercial High Court, with the Company having all commercial rights related to such patents.  This resolves the claim before the Danish Maritime and Commercial High Court and SSI has withdrawn its case.

3.JOINT OWNERSHIP

 

3.1Joint Ownership. The Parties agree that except for such rights granted to Evaxion pursuant to this Agreement or any separate written agreement entered into between the Parties, any and all right and title and interest in and to the Joint Patents shall be owned jointly by the Parties in equal, undivided shares.

 

4.PATENT PROSECUTION AND PROTECTION

 

4.1Patent Prosecution. Evaxion is the Party solely responsible for and entitled to preparing, filing, prosecuting, and maintaining the Joint Patents in any jurisdiction unless Evaxion transfers that responsibility and those rights to [****] or to a licensee under a Joint Patent License as contemplated in Clause 4.3 below. Evaxion shall be entitled to conduct such preparation, filing, prosecution and maintenance of the Joint Patents at its own discretion anywhere in the world it deems appropriate. 5.5Transfer of ownership between the Parties. If any of the Parties no longer wants to be owner of one or more Joint Patents it may notify the other Party hereof in writing and the ownership to the Joint Patent(s) of that Party will be transferred, free of charge, to the other Party and the transferring Party will no longer have any financial interest or obligation towards the transferred Joint Patent(s) or to the other Party in relation to thereto as set out in this Agreement.

 

5.6Retained Rights. Nothing in this Agreement will prohibit, and each Joint Patent License will expressly reserve to SSI the right, on behalf of itself and all other non-profit research institutions, including all Danish public hospitals and clinics, to practice the Joint Patents for any non-commercial, educational and research purposes, including sponsored research and collaborations. Evaxion or licensees will have no right to enforce the Joint Patents against any such non-commercial activities. Evaxion, SSI and any such other institution have the right to publish any information included in a Joint Patent. g. In respect of SSI, Evaxion and its Affiliates will also have such rights as described in this Clause 5.6 to practice the Joint Patents for any non-commercial, educational and research purposes and SSI cannot enforce the Joint Patents against such activities. In respect of any licensee under a Joint Patent License, Evaxion may further decide, when granting the Joint Patent License, that it will retain such rights as described in this Clause 5.6 for itself and its Affiliates. For the avoidance of doubt, Evaxion cannot be held liable for any practice of the Joint Patents by SSI or any research institution as set out in this Clause 5.6.

7.PATENT INFRINGEMENT, ENFORCEMENT AND DEFENCE

 

7.1Obligation to Notify. If Evaxion or SSI learns of any infringement or suspected infringement of Joint Patent, or if a Third Party files a declaratory judgment action with respect to or challenges any Joint Patent, the Party who learns of the infringement, filing or challenge will notify the other Party in writing and will provide the other Party with any evidence of the infringement, filing or challenge available to such Party. Evaxion will use reasonable efforts to handle the infringement, filing or challenge without litigation. If Evaxion is not successful in stopping the infringement, filing or challenge within [****] after the alleged infringer has been formally notified of the infringement or Third Party has been notified of opposition to any such filing or challenge, SSI and Evaxion will, if so requested by Evaxion, discuss and agree on possible courses of action.

 

7.2Rights to Bring Legal Action Against an Infringer and to Defend Joint Patents. Evaxion is not obligated to bring an infringement action, but may at its discretion institute and prosecute a suit or defend any declaratory judgment action or challenge of the Joint Patents. Evaxion will bear the entire cost of the litigation and will retain the entire amount of any recovery or settlement. Evaxion may, for standing purposes, [****] as a party to any such proceedings and will, if Evaxion decides to institute a legal action, notify SSI hereof in writing. Evaxion shall, to the extent [****], obtain [****] prior written consent before executing procedural steps implying risks or costs to [****], such consent not to be unreasonably withheld. However, [****]as Evaxion may reasonably request, hereunder to support the legal action by agreeing to bring the legal actions to the designated legal institute, signing necessary orders to comply with local legislation and any other actions needed by [****].
